Output 28566f6b897636b32b7040f17c2abd079d1a5a5a3031b34140e0cbb42ad7c7e3:1

value
5908668
script pubkey
OP_0 OP_PUSHBYTES_20 3787b0144e675c84589290f40a34bf678d914314
address
bc1qx7rmq9zwvawggkyjjr6q5d9lv7xezsc58v9mfy
transaction
28566f6b897636b32b7040f17c2abd079d1a5a5a3031b34140e0cbb42ad7c7e3
confirmations
308187
spent
true